Detailed Description:
Credit unions across the country are facing a common challenge – how to grow and improve earnings in an environment defined by rate uncertainty, margin pressure, and evolving member expectations. Yet, the approaches to solving these challenges often vary significantly by institution, market, and leadership philosophy.

In this executive panel, three credit union leaders from different regions will share how they are navigating these dynamics within their own organizations. Each brings a unique perspective shaped by distinct market conditions, balance sheet structures, and strategic priorities – while all are focused on driving growth and strengthening financial performance.

Moderated by Mike McGinnis, SVP & Chief Investment Officer of Catalyst, the discussion will provide an open and practical look at how leadership teams are thinking about growth, managing earnings pressure, and making key balance sheet decisions. Panelists will share where they are leaning in, where they are pulling back, and how they are adapting strategies in response to ongoing economic uncertainty.

Attendees will gain insight into real-world decision-making, learn how peers are approaching similar challenges, and walk away with ideas they can apply within their own institutions.
